Radial Clearance, Measuring






Radial Clearance, Measuring

Special tools, testers and auxiliary items required

Plastigage

Procedure

Marked the used bearing for installation later, but not on the running surface.

Replace bearing shells that are worn down to the base layer.

- Remove the guide frame and clean the bearing journals.

- Place the Plastigage over the entire width of the bearing journal or into the bearing shells.

Plastigage must rest in center of bearing shell.

- Install guide frame and tighten to 30 Nm. Do not turn crankshaft.

- Install the guide frame.

- Compare width of Plastigage with calibrated scale.

Radial clearance:

New: 0.015 to 0.055 mm.

Wear limit: 0.080 mm.
